This specimen is about 3" across. The crystals are hollow
shells of sparkly drusy quartz, or "epimorphs". Some of them
likely are dogtooth calcite epimorphs.

![]() DIAMOND HILL GEODE "Two chambered quartz geode-specimen of Doug Kryszak, Jacksonville GMS" Diameter is about 5". The pics show both halves, after it was broke open. You can see that one chamber has shiny white quartz xls, the other chamber has a thin coating of manganese oxide over the xls. |
